Many modern vehicles now utilize Ethernet networks, also known as Diagnostics over Internet Protocol (DoIP), to transmit data at significantly faster speeds than traditional CAN networks. To support these advancements, we are updating the installation requirements for the HRN-GS16K22-A 16-pin T-Harness kit. Installers must now ensure that the 2-pin Molex connector (which is connected by default) is disconnected for vehicles equipped with Ethernet.
Failing to disconnect this 2-pin connector can lead to significant interference with non-Geotab equipment. This includes potential issues with OEM software upgrades, scan tools, and other essential maintenance hardware. By following this updated procedure, you ensure that our telematics device integrates harmoniously with the vehicle's own diagnostic systems.
We recommend that all installation partners and fleet managers review their current inventory and future deployments of the HRN-GS16K22-A harness.
For detailed visual instructions on identifying and disconnecting this connector, refer to the DoIP Ethernet Bypass field service bulletin.
